Restaurants-Certified Water Partner Program

Save water and reduce costs with conservation
El Paso Water welcomes the opportunity to partner with restaurants to improve water efficiency. All locally-based restaurants are eligible for a free site survey to understand water consumption and a report on opportunities for improvement.
All restaurants that receive a site survey can receive FREE low flow bubble faucet aerators and a pre-rinse spray valve.
Seal of Approval: Restaurants that demonstrate best practices get to display Certified Water Partner seals in their establishments, receive publicity in EPWater social media campaigns, receive children's activity sheets, and more!

How to Qualify
To qualify to be a certified water partner, a restaurant needs to demonstrate best practices in the following areas:
- Water-efficient equipment and appliances in kitchens
- Water-efficient faucets and toilets in restrooms
- Water-efficient landscaping, if applicable
- Water-efficient washing machine or laundry service, if applicable
- The program is entirely voluntary and carries no penalties if a restaurant does not meet the criteria.
